A beautiful CHRISTMAS EVE CANDLE LIGHT SERVICE will be held here at 7:00 P.M.  The service will feature an Advent reading, the Bible story of Jesus’ birth, a carol sing, special music and three favorite Christmas stories told by Jan Lumley, Duane Kriesel and Yvonne Calhoun.  One story is about Tico the Leader Dog.  The service will conclude with the lighting of individual Advent candles.  Children of all ages will take a gift from under the Christmas tree.  Invite your family and neighbors to attend this warm service held in honor of Jesus’ birth.
